We are working with a company that sources top-level Scientists to join cutting edge research labs throughout the world. They are looking to hire a Senior Analyst to support a client who is a global leader in Pharmaceutical development and manufacture. As a Senior Analyst you will be responsible for the development & optimisation of analytical methods along with the validation and transfer of methods in line with regulatory standards.

What you’ll be doing:

  • Develop, validate, and transfer analytical methods as per regulatory standards.

  • Support new product introductions and technical troubleshooting.

  • Ensure compliance with GMP and ALCOA+ principles in all documentation and lab work.

  • Review and approve SOPs, protocols, and risk assessments.

  • Train and mentor analysts, supporting continuous improvement initiatives.

  • Communicate effectively with clients, delivering timely project updates.

    Who we’re looking for:

  • Minimum of a degree in Chemistry (or related subject)

  • 5 years’ experience in a Pharmaceutical/analytical laboratory setting

  • Experience utilising instruments such as HPLC, GC, LC-MS etc to analyse API’s, raw materials & excipients

  • Method development & validation experience

  • Working knowledge of GMP regulations

Why Study Biotechnology in the UK? The UK hosts cutting‑edge biotech clusters spanning pharmaceuticals, regenerative medicine, agricultural and environmental‑biotech applications. Backed by government grants, world‑class labs and strong private‑sector investment, British universities excel at both foundational research (genetics, molecular biology, bioengineering) and real‑world deployment (drug discovery, synthetic biology, green manufacturing).

Introduction Dual‑use science has always underpinned national security—from battlefield medicine at Scutari through to today’s mRNA vaccine platforms. The UK biotechnology sector is now expanding at record pace, raising £3.5 billion in equity financing during 2024 alone—a 94 % year‑on‑year surge that signals investor confidence and job creation. (bioindustry.org) Veterans—already steeped in precision, safety culture and mission execution—are uniquely positioned to fill critical skills gaps across biomanufacturing, bioinformatics and quality assurance.
